如何在 Android 上实现全面的 TP 功能:从高级资产管理到以太坊节点网络的实操指南

导言:

本文以 TP(TokenPocket)类 Android 钱包为参照,全面探讨如何具备并优化其关键功能,涵盖高级资产管理、合约同步、市场未来前景、高效能市场模式、节点网络与以太坊相关要点,给出可落地的架构与实践建议。

一、TP 安卓端功能概览与实现路径

1) 钱包基础:助记词/私钥管理、Keystore、指纹/生物识别解锁、硬件钱包支持。实现要点是安全隔离(Keystore/TEE)、多重备份与加密存储。

2) dApp 互通:WalletConnect、内置浏览器、Web3 注入。推荐采用 WalletConnect V2 与内置 RPC 聚合层,兼顾安全与兼容性。

3) 交易签名与播报:本地签名、广播策略(直连节点或通过聚合服务)、替代 Gas 策略与替换交易(speed up/cancel)。

二、高级资产管理

1) 多账户与多链视图:支持账户分组、标签、法币估值、多链资产统一展示(通过统一资产索引层)。

2) 自动化资产分析:实时市值、盈亏统计、成本基础、税务报表导出。可借助后端服务或本地轻量计算。

3) 高级操作:批量转账、定时触发交易、托管与多签钱包支持、合约互动模板与授权管理(ERC20 授权跟踪、授权撤销提醒)。

4) 安全与合规:白名单、反钓鱼矿池/黑名单提示、交易模拟(签名前的静态/动态检测)。

三、合约同步与数据层设计

1) 合约 ABI 与元数据同步:通过链上扫描器、第三方 API(Etherscan、Polygonscan)或自建索引器获取最新ABI和合约源代码。

2) 事件监听与索引:使用 Subgraph(The Graph)、ElasticSearch 或自建基于 Kafka 的流水线来构建合约事件索引,保证 dApp 交互与资产状态实时性。

3) 本地缓存与离线体验:重要合约的 ABI 与常用数据应缓存到本地,提升响应与离线查询能力。

四、市场未来前景预测(面向 3 年视角)

1) Layer2 与 Rollup 普及:交易费用下降与 UX 改善将推动更多流动性迁移到 zk-rollups 与 optimistic rollups。

2) 跨链与互操作性:跨链消息协议和资产桥的安全性将成为竞争焦点,原生跨链资产与流动性聚合会加速发展。

3) 合规与托管服务增长:监管趋严下,合规钱包与托管解决方案更受机构欢迎,但去中心化钱包仍在个人用户中占优。

4) 资产形态多样化:NFT、社交代币与链上衍生品会继续拓展钱包的功能边界。

五、高效能市场模式(交易与撮合设计)

1) AMM 的演进:更复杂的池类型(集中流动性、动态手续费、混合曲线)将提升资本效率。

2) 订单簿与混合撮合:在高频和大额交易场景,引入链下撮合与链上结算的混合模型可兼顾效率与透明度。

3) MEV 缓解与公平性:采用拍卖批处理、阈值签名中继或交易竞赛池来降低前运行和抢跑行为。

4) 流动性聚合器:钱包可内置流动性聚合引擎,自动选择最佳路径与分片执行以降低滑点与手续费。

六、节点网络与以太坊相关部署建议

1) 节点类型选择:轻节点(轻量RPC)、全节点与归档节点在资源与功能上有不同权衡。钱包常用轻量/聚合 RPC,但关键功能建议接入自建全节点或可靠聚合层。

2) 自建节点优势:更高隐私、稳定性与可控性,适合需要交易广播、历史查询或索引服务的产品。可采用 Geth/Nethermind,同时配合得当的备份与监控。

3) 验证者与共识变迁:以太坊 PoS 背景下,理解质押、提款与 L1-L2 安全是设计跨链与资产管理时的重要前提。

4) RPC 聚合与冗余:结合 Infura/Alchemy、私有节点与缓存层,使用负载均衡与熔断策略提高可用性。

七、实施路线图与优先级建议

1) 核心安全先行:完善助记词管理、硬件签名、权限确认流程与交易模拟。

2) 基础 UX 改进:多链资产视图、快捷交换、Gas 优化与即时价格反馈。

3) 数据与合约层:部署索引器或接入 The Graph,完成合约 ABI 自动同步与事件监听。

4) 性能与市场功能:集成流动性聚合、订单簿/撮合接口与 MEV 缓解工具。

5) 节点策略:中长期自建全节点并与主流 RPC 服务冗余对接。

结论:

要在 Android 上拥有近乎完整的 TP 功能,需要在安全、数据层、市场逻辑与节点基础设施上全盘考虑。短期以用户安全与核心体验为先,中长期构建自研索引与节点能力,将带来更高的可控性与差异化竞争力。

作者:李墨辰发布时间:2026-02-16 15:43:57

评论

Alex88

很实用的路线图,特别赞同先把安全和 UX 做好。

小白

合约同步那段讲得很清楚,请问有没有推荐的索引器教程?

CryptoSam

关于 MEV 缓解可否再详细举例几种实现方案,比如批次拍卖的操作流程?

链上行者

自建节点部分很关键,能否补充下运维成本和监控指标?

相关阅读